Output ffebf3f79b243436648618b7a02b644da636dc41678b32e4529acf1f3b789c42:29

value
1899750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7c9f5ec350bf7c6ba73275cc5963843fc405ad1 OP_EQUAL
address
3JSoX7treNNV3d2z7SiNrUX5DyKNKPEzTX
transaction
ffebf3f79b243436648618b7a02b644da636dc41678b32e4529acf1f3b789c42
confirmations
106275
spent
true